  • How can I put names of files with my screen saver pictures?

    I would like to show the names of files with screen saver slide show

    I would like to show the names of files with screen saver slide show

    Hello

    This feature was available in the My Pictures Slideshow Screensaver in Windows XP, but this screen saver is not included in Windows 7.

    If you have access to a system with XP installed, you can copy the

    C:\Windows\System32\ssmypics.scr file and place it in the same folder on the Windows 7 system and it will work similarly as in XP.

    If you do not have access to a Windows XP system, you can download the file ssmypics.scr on the following link.

    http://www.dsi123.com/download/screensavers/ssmypics.SCR

    If you have the 32-bit version of Windows 7, copy the file to the folder c: Windows\System32.

    If you have the 64 bit version of Windows 7, copy the file to the C:\Windows\SysWOW64 folder.

    Do a right click the desktop and select Personalize / Screen Saver icon.

    In the screen saver options, it will be displayed as my slide show of photos. Click the settings for the options button.

  • Can I have the Microsoft themes that I have for my background, used as a screen saver?

    Is it possible that I can have Microsoft themes that I have for my background, used as a screen saver?  I really like the themes "CatsAnytime" and "CatEverywhere".  I have on my desk, and I'd like to see them as my screen saver too.  Is this possible?  If so, please tell me how.  Thank you.

    Original title: substantive and screensaver

    You can use the screen saver picture to view a slide show of your photos, and you can choose the same images that you use for your wallpaper.  Here's how I would start:

    1. Right-click on your desktop and go to personalize, and then click wallpaper down.
    2. Click on the photos that are highlighted, then select "Properties".
    3. Note the 'place' of images.  For example, mine says all C:\Windows\Web (yours will be different).

    4. When you know the location, click Cancel on the two and then go into the screen saver options.
    5. Choose the screen saver photos and set it up to use the folder that you found in step 3 above.

    That's all.  Now this folder of photos will be used for your screen saver.

  • I need to take pictures off my screen saver I apparently didn't save them in my photos folder. I want to place copies in my pictures folder.

    Eve-transfer screen of pictures of the screensaver at the image file.

    Hello Sloboat,

    Thank you for visiting the Microsoft answers community.

    Let me see if I understand you correctly. You have images that you use for your screen saver that you want to make copies?

    Where are the photos?

    -Right-click Office
    -Click on properties
    -Click on the screen saver tab

    Given that you already use my photos Screesaver

    -Click settings
    -Use the images in the folder: what is the location that you have modified that to?

    Once you locate the location of the images:

    -Navigate to this location
    -Select the images
    -Make a right click copy
    -Navigate to your folder of images
    -Make a right click Paste
